MLB Rehab Assignment Spoils No-No,'Birds Take Advantage, 3-1

July 30, 2005 - South Atlantic League (SAL1)
Delmarva Shorebirds News Release


The Lake County Captains RHP Cody Bunkleman pitched seven innings of shutout, no-hit baseball before being lifted for a major leaguer on a rehab assignment. Cleveland Indian Jason Stanford came on in relief in the eighth inning and walked the lead off man Juan Gutierrez who was moved to second on an Eric Grimm sacrifice bunt. Stanford then retired Quincy Ascencion on a grounder to third. Arturo Rivas pinch ran for Gutierrez and was singled home by Gary Cates for the first hit on the night for Delmarva. An error on 3B Matt Whitney kept the inning alive and allowed Gary Cates to score and Pete Shier to move to second. Jake Duncan then followed with an RBI single to left. Things got interesting in the bottom of the ninth when the Captains tacked on one, but Justin Henington earned his eighth save by forcing Wyatt Toregas to ground out with the bases loaded.
